Что такое HTML и для чего он нужен?

HTML язык (HyperText Markup Language) – это стандартный язык разметки гипертекста в Интернете. Его основное предназначение – создавать web-страницы и обеспечивать нормальное расположение в списков, заголовков, таблиц, картинок и прочих материалов. Под гипертекстом в этом случае понимается текст, связанный с другими текстами указателями-ссылками. Разработчики DST Global (dstglobal.ru) расскажут что такое HTML и для чего он нужен?

Если проще, то HTML – это простой набор кодов для описания структуры документа. Браузеры разъясняют язык HTML и отображают на экране устройства понятные пользователю материалы (тексты, фото, списки и т.д.).

Основными компонентами HTML являются:

  • Тег (tag). Тег HTML командует браузеру выполнить определенную задачу (например, создать абзац или вставить изображения).
  • Атрибут (или аргумент).
    Атрибут HTML изменяет тег (например, выровнять абзац или изображение внутри тега).
  • Значение. Значения присваиваются атрибутам и определяют вносимые изменения (например, если для тега используется атрибут выравнивания, то можно указать значение этого атрибута).
Теги представляют собой последовательности символов, начинающиеся с < и заканчивающиеся >.
Закрытие тега отличается от открытия только наличием символа /.
Например, у нас есть атрибут форматирования текста, управляемый кодом <X>, и мы хотим применить его к словам "Это мой текст".
Это будет выглядеть так:
<X>Это мой текст</X>

Даже, если вы не собираетесь в дальнейшем редактировать "вручную" текст HTML, знание языка HTML даст вам возможность как лучше использовать эти средства, так и увеличит ваши шансы сделать HTML-документ более доступным и "читаемым" при просмотре браузерами разных фирм.

Что такое HTML и для чего он нужен?
Получить консультацию у специалистов DST
Напишите нам прямо сейчас, наши специалисты расскажут об услугах и ответят на все ваши вопросы.
Комментарии и отзывы экспертов
RSS
16:16
+2
Если кратко то: когда вы открываете любой сайт в интернете, браузер подгружает с сервера HTML-файл — текстовый файл с информацией о структуре сайта. Благодаря этому файлу браузер понимает, какой у страницы дизайн, в каком порядке показывать заголовки и текст, откуда загружать изображения, видео и скрипты.

Текстовый файл с основой веб-страницы пишут на HTML (HyperText Markup Language) — это язык гипертекстовой разметки. Разберемся, что значит этот термин подробнее.

Гипертекст — это система текстов, в которой разработчики прописывают элементы сайта и связывают их между собой ссылками. Благодаря гипертексту мы можем переходить по ссылкам на сайте, открывать видео и картинки. А гипертекстовая разметка — это правила, по которым разработчики создают текст веб-страницы.

Зачем нужен HTML

— Основная цель HTML — структурировать и оформлять контент на сайте.

HTML создает иерархическую структуру веб-страницы, используя заголовки, абзацы, списки и таблицы. Такая структура помогает пользователю легче ориентироваться на сайте.

Также с помощью HTML отображается текст, изображения, таблицы, видео и аудио. А еще благодаря коду на HTML мы можем переходить по ссылкам в интернете с одного сайта на другой.

Возможности HTML

С помощью HTML можно:

— Делать текстовую разметку — форматировать текст, выделять фрагменты, создавать списки, добавлять сноски.
— Встраивать медиа. HTML позволяет размещать на сайте изображения, аудио, видео, карты.
— Создавать ссылки и навигацию. Гиперссылки и списки меню помогают быстрее найти информацию и сориентироваться на странице.
— Создавать таблицы. Нередко информацию удобно представить в табличном виде. HTML умеет работать с таблицами.
— Создавать формы. Формы нужны для регистрации посетителей сайта по телефону и электронной почте, оформления заказов, опросов и сбора обратной связи — отзывов, комментариев, предложений.

В HTML можно даже создавать простой дизайн: например, устанавливать цвет и шрифт текста или фоновый цвет блока. Но более сложный дизайн страницы разработчики делают с помощью CSS — языка стилей, который создали специально для работы в связке с HTML.

Возможностей HTML не хватает, чтобы «оживлять» сайты, делать их функциональными и интерактивными. Здесь приходит на помощь язык программирования JavaScript, благодаря которому мы можем взаимодействовать с формами на сайте, видеть динамические элементы и анимации.

Что такое теги HTML

Теги HTML — это команды, которые говорят браузеру, что и в каком порядке показывать на экране. У каждого тега есть имя, которое расположено в угловых скобках.

У каждого тега есть атрибуты. Они расширяют возможности тегов: задают стили, добавляют ссылки, управляют мультимедиа.

В примере выше показаны два основных атрибута непарного тега — это src и alt. Атрибут src добавляет ссылку на файл изображения, атрибут alt — подпись к картинке, которую покажет браузер, если файл изображения не загрузится.

Важно помнить про закрытые теги. Если тег не закрыт или закрыт неправильно, то верстка страницы может сломаться и сайт будет отображаться неверно.

Для логичной последовательной подачи информации используют заголовки, абзацы и списки.
16:17
+1
А является ли HTML языком программирования?
16:17
+2
Нет. Языки программирования необходимы для создания сложных веб-сайтов, которые выполняют задачи и взаимодействуют с пользователями.

Чтобы обрабатывать данные, введенные в формы, обмениваться этой информацией с базами данных, хранящимися на сервере, создавать анимацию используют языки программирования JavaScript, PHP и Python.

HTML не обрабатывает данные, а только их отображает. И также HTML не может выполнять вычисления, поэтому назвать его языком программирования будет неправильно.
16:19
+1
Ясно, спасибо. А сколько времени нужно, чтобы освоить HTML?
16:19
+1
Основы, которых хватит на создание примитивных страниц, можно изучить за час. То есть быстрее, чем была написана эта статья. Но мастерство приходит с практикой. Мало просто создать каркас — нужно убедиться, что он везде правильно отображается.

Специалисты, которые могут написать не кривой адаптивный сайт, ценятся у работодателей. Но быть просто HTML-верстальщиком невыгодно. Сегодня это довольно редкая и низкооплачиваемая профессия. Лучше сразу изучать фронтенд- или бэкенд-разработку, а HTML обязательно пригодится в процессе.
16:22
Раскрыть, что такое язык разметки HTML можно, представив его в качестве инструмента для преобразования простых команд (тегов), в визуальные объекты. К примеру, тег применяется для вывода в браузере картинок. Обязательным атрибутом выступает ссылка на файл. Как правило, для хранения картинок используются ресурсы удаленного сервера, где расположены все файлы сайта, или специальные внешние сервисы.

Основные группы элементов HTML используются для решения следующих задач:

— Текстовое форматирование – жирный шрифт, курсив, подчеркивание, размер кегля, списки (нумерованные или маркированные).
— Текстовые блоки – разные уровни заголовков от H1 до H6, абзацы, написание с новой строки.
— Табличные формы – неограниченное число строчек, столбцов, указание фиксированных параметров высоты/ширины, заголовки.
— Вставка картинок, аудио, текстовых и видеофайлов.
— Гиперссылки, обеспечивающие переход на файл картинки, прайса и на отдельную страницу с определенного пункта меню или анкора в тексте. Кроме того, существуют атрибуты, обеспечивающие открытия документа в текущем/новом окне.

В языке HTML есть возможность для разработки простых форм для ввода текста, выбора пункта из списка. При необходимости создать более сложные конструкции следует использовать более функциональные языки — JavaScript или PHP.

Ограничения HTML

Мы отметили довольно широкий набор возможностей для форматирования веб-страниц в HTML, но при этом в данном языке разметки нет довольно большого перечня функций. К примеру, теги дают возможность использовать стандартный шрифт, но его нельзя изменить. В этом контексте будет полезно разобраться, что такое HTML и CSS. Второй язык используется для описания внешнего вида разметки HTML-документов. Что дает подключение таблиц стилей CSS?

Такое решение позволяет преодолеть недостатки HTML:

— Упрощается адаптивная верстка.
— Сокращается время на оформление интернет-страниц.
— Увеличивается стандартный перечень возможностей.

В результате мы получаем более привлекательный дизайн веб-ресурса, повышаем скорость загрузки страницы и снижаем нагрузку на сервер. При работе в HTML приходится дублировать код на каждой странице.

С использованием CSS появляется возможность для вставки короткой ссылки на необходимый участок кода. Изменение шаблона оставляет неизменным файл CSS, поэтому существенно упрощается редактирование сайтов.

Язык HTML отличается достаточно «топорной» работой, и вебмастеру приходится дублировать команды на всех страницах. Это нерациональное решение для создания элементов, которые будут общими для всех страниц сайта («шапка», «подвал», общее меню).

Благодаря появлению технологии CSS можно разрабатывать корпоративное оформление сайта при использовании любых шаблонов. Необходимо лишь подключить требуемый отрезок кода, и веб страница меняется. Это кардинально меняет представление о том, что такое HTML-сайт

Интеграция HTML с другими инструментами

Благодаря особенностям языка разметки значительно упростился вопрос интеграции сторонних сервисов. На страницы любого ресурса можно быстро и просто встроить системы аналитики Яндекс.Метрика или Google Analytics. Точно также несложно разметить функциональные блоки сайта: формы подписки, обратной связи, контактов и т.д. Интернет-пользователи не видят никакой разницы, им доступен готовый результат.

Примеры самых популярных интеграций:

— PHP. В теле страницы HTML указывается ссылка на исполняемый файл.
— JavaScript. Все скрипты можно становить целиком или в форме ссылки на документ.
— Ajax – комбинация асинхронного JS и XML.
— Iframes. Метод встраивания в документ интерактивных элементов.

Благодаря наличию таких возможностей может сложиться мнение, что HTML – это полноценный язык программирования. В реальности же он только обеспечивает управление тем, как отображается содержимое веб-страниц. Все остальное определяют подключаемые программные модули. Чтобы изучить язык разметки, потребуется буквально несколько дней, но следует помнить о наличии ограничений и понимать, что такое структура HTML.
Вам может быть интересно
В этой статье разработчики компании DST Global расскажут, что такое парадигмы программирования и зачем они нужны. Какие бывают парадигмы программирования и как их можно использовать?Что такое парадигм...
Мастерство, необходимое для создания производительных, масштабируемых и удобных ...
В мире есть много способов программирования. Но од...
Название PHP расшифровывается как гипертекстовый п...
Прежде чем мы узнаем для чего и как придумали объе...
Что такое программное обеспечение для разработки п...
В этой статье от разработчиков компании DST Global...
В этой статье разработчики компании DST Global опи...
В программировании существует такое понятие, как «...
REST API (Representational State Transfer Applicat...

Новые комментарии

Сегодня специалисты разных сфер внедряют LLM в свои повседневные задачи. С их по...
Параметры LLM можно сравнить с нейронными связями: чем их больше, тем “умнее” мо...
Насколько понимаю самые популярные опенсорсные модели сегодня: — GPT-J: ра...

Заявка на услуги DST

Наш специалист свяжется с вами, обсудит оптимальную стратегию сотрудничества,
поможет сформировать бизнес требования и рассчитает стоимость услуг.

Адрес

Ижевск, ул. Воткинское шоссе, д. 170 Е, Технопарк Нобель, офис 1117

8 495 1985800
Заказать звонок

Режим работы: Пн-Пт 10:00-19:00

info@dstglobal.ru

Задать вопрос по почте

Укажите ваше имя
Укажите ваше email
Укажите ваше телефон